Cheapest Car Parts Shipping: Finding the Best Rates

While bumpers often require freight shipping due to their size, it's worth understanding the landscape of shipping costs for various auto parts. For smaller items, parcel shipping can be a cost-effective option. Let's look at some examples of shipping rates for a 10lb package from New York to Los Angeles:

  • USPS Ground Advantage: $6.33 (2-5 working days)
  • UPS Ground Saver: $7.23 (5 working days)
  • USPS Priority Mail: $10.85 (1-3 working days)

For larger items like bumpers, you'll need to consider freight options such as Less Than Truckload (LTL) or Full Truckload shipping. These methods often provide more cost-effective solutions for shipping large car parts.

Estimating the Cost to Ship a Bumper

The cost to ship a bumper can vary widely based on several factors:

  1. Size and weight of the bumper
  2. Shipping distance
  3. Chosen shipping method (e.g., LTL freight, full truckload)
  4. Additional services (e.g., insurance, expedited shipping)

On average, shipping a car bumper within the continental US can cost anywhere from $50 to $200 or more. For a more accurate estimate, it's best to get quotes from multiple freight carriers based on your specific bumper dimensions and shipping requirements.

Strategies for Reducing Bumper Shipping Costs

While shipping large items like bumpers can be expensive, there are several strategies you can employ to minimize costs:

1. Optimize Packaging

Efficient packaging can reduce the dimensional weight of your shipment, potentially lowering shipping costs. Use custom-sized boxes or crates that fit the bumper snugly without excess space.

2. Compare Multiple Carriers

Don't settle for the first quote you receive. Compare rates from multiple carriers to find the best deal for your specific shipping needs.

3. Consider Consolidated Shipping

If you're shipping multiple bumpers or other car parts to the same region, consider consolidating them into a single shipment. This can often result in lower per-item shipping costs.

4. Leverage Shipping Platforms

Digital logistics platforms can help you access discounted rates and easily compare shipping options from multiple carriers.

Ensuring Safe Transit of Bumpers and Other Large Car Parts

When shipping bumpers and other large auto parts, ensuring safe transit is paramount. Here are some best practices:

1. Use Proper Protective Materials

Wrap the bumper in bubble wrap or foam padding to protect it from scratches and impacts. For extra protection, consider using corner guards on protruding edges.

2. Secure the Item in Its Container

Use straps or additional padding to prevent the bumper from shifting during transit. Any movement inside the box or crate can lead to damage.

3. Choose the Right Shipping Method

For bumpers, LTL freight is often the most suitable option. It provides a good balance of cost-effectiveness and careful handling for large items.

4. Consider Insurance

Given the value and fragility of bumpers, shipping insurance can provide peace of mind and financial protection in case of damage or loss.

Navigating International Auto Parts Shipping

If you're considering expanding your auto parts business internationally, shipping bumpers and other car parts across borders presents additional challenges:

1. Understand Customs Regulations

Each country has its own customs requirements. Familiarize yourself with these to avoid delays and additional costs.

2. Choose Experienced International Carriers

Partner with carriers who have experience in international auto parts shipping. They can navigate complex regulations and ensure smooth transit.

3. Provide Detailed Documentation

Accurate and detailed invoices and declarations are crucial for international shipping. Ensure all paperwork is complete and correct to minimize customs delays.

4. Consider Duties and Taxes

Be aware of potential import duties and taxes in the destination country. Factor these into your pricing or clearly communicate them to customers to avoid surprises.
